Релиз NTFS-3G 2010.8.8 с полной поддержкой сжатия
Компания Tuxera выпустила обновление fuse-драйвера файловой системы NTFS - NTFS-3G 2010.8.8, который позволяет работать с NTFS в любой операционной системе, поддерживающей FUSE, например, Linux, Mac OS X, FreeBSD, NetBSD, OpenSolaris, QNX и Haiku.Новые возможности в версии 2010.8.8:
- Добавлена полная, прозрачная для пользователя, поддержка сжатия при операциях чтения-записи;
- Появились две новые опции монтирования, относящиеся к сжатию: compression и nocompression (по умолчанию). Опция говорит драйверу о том, что все файлы, которые создаются в директории, имеющей атрибут сжатия (0x00000800, бит 11), нужно сжимать. Существующие файлы не будут затронуты этой опцией;
- Добавлена опция монтирования windows_names, которая запрещает использование в именах файлов зарезервированных символов.
Другие изменения:
- Заново разрешено сжатие файлов в корневой директории;
- Изменены умолчания на противоположные для показа/скрытия скрытых файлов;
- Переопределено назначение UID/GUID файлов по умолчанию;
- Файлы, которые имеют первым символом точку, теперь помечаются скрытыми, если используется опция монтирования hide_dot_files;
- Опция монтирования default_permissions теперь называется просто permissions;
- Исправлено использование функции utimensat() при использовании fuse библиотеки версии выше 2.8;
- Драйвер больше не зависает при чтении испорченных сжатых файлов;
- Исправлено возможный крах при создании потока;
- Исправлены все ошибки связанные с записью сжатых файлов;
- Исправлена потенциальное затирание разряженных кластеров на сильно фрагментированной файловой системе;
- Исправлена проверка ошибок записи в функции setxattr();
- Исправлена обработка некоторых сжатых файлов;
- Исправлена установка размера для сжатых файлов;
- Исправлена проверка состояния устройства при монтировании;
- Исправлена обработка опций монтирования silent и no_def_opts;
- Исправлено избыточное использование кластеров внутри больших дыр;
- Исправлено создание пустых расширенных атрибутов шифрования;
- Исправлено возвращение ошибок при записи в сжатые файлы;
- Исправлены проверки на исправность при закрытии сжатых файлов;
- Исправлено обнуление в конце кластера, бывшего до этого дыркой (ex-hole), для сжатых файлов;
- Исправлены проверки на исправность дексрипторов безопасности.
© OpenNet